303 Columbus Ave, Boston, Massachusetts, 02116, United States
About Smilebar - Invisalign Specialists
Established January 2016
SMILEBAR
IS THE FIRST INVISALIGN-ONLY BOUTIQUE IN BOSTON. STRAIGHTER TEETH WITH 3D
TECHNOLOGY. Invisalign is the clear and removable alternative to braces.
Smilebar's latest in 3D technology, Invisalign Certified Elite Providers,
faster appointments and a beautiful boutique are all designed to make you not
only love your perfect new teeth, but love the experience as well. We
launched Smilebar to provide a truly unique Invisalign experience. As
patients ourselves, we felt there should be a better way to get perfect teeth
than the tired old dentist office. So we built a beautiful Invisalign-only
brand and boutique to change the way the world experiences Orthodontics.
Photo Gallery
No photos have been uploaded yet.
Location
Products & Services
Latest Articles/News
No news or articles are available right now.
Is this your business? Click Here [Listing #1596034]